Luke 4

15 Ref And he was teaching in their Synagogues and all men gave him praise.

16 Ref And he came to Nazareth, where he had been as a child, and he went, as his way was, into the Synagogue on the Sabbath, and got up to give a reading.

17 Ref And the book of the prophet Isaiah was given to him and, opening the book, he came on the place where it is said,

18 Ref The Spirit of the Lord is on me, because I am marked out by him to give good news to the poor; he has sent me to make well those who are broken-hearted; to say that the prisoners will be let go, and the blind will see, and to make the wounded free from their chains,

19 Ref To give knowledge that the year of the Lord's good pleasure is come.

20 Ref And shutting the book he gave it back to the servant and took his seat: and the eyes of all in the Synagogue were fixed on him.

21 Ref Then he said to them, Today this word has come true in your hearing.
